also found that 61% of Americans reported “undesired weight gain” during the pandemic. The numbers don’t surprise me: I’d be straight-up mind-blown if we didn’t all gain a little weight while trapped in our houses, stressed about our health, well-being, livelihood, relationships, and, well, the very fabric of society as we know it.

And yet, I felt anxious about my body the whole time. My general mood declined, there were instances of negative self-talk, I practiced restrictive eating, I downed a little too much wine, I picked at my skin, I became upset after spending too much time on social media, and I even contemplated skipping modeling work for fear of having my body ridiculed.

I ended up putting some of my go-to feel-good habits into play, like reducing as many stressors as possible , investing in bodywork , limiting screen and mirror time, and hanging with my animal pals outside. My usual solutions helped a little, but I was discouraged to find that they didn’t all-out cure my anxiety like they had in the past.

One morning, I decided to talk to my therapist about my new pandemic-fueled body image anxiety. They asked one question that really resonated with me: How would I comfort someone else having this experience? Better yet, how do I think I deserve to be comforted? Something clicked. Over the next few weeks, I tried this trick on repeat.
